From 7847bdda799f049f710db8a9b06e61d1dcb71243 Mon Sep 17 00:00:00 2001 From: turko09 <37707972+turko09@users.noreply.github.com> Date: Thu, 29 Mar 2018 11:58:17 +0800 Subject: [PATCH] Create update.php --- api/passenger/update.php | 61 ++++++++++++++++++++++++++++++++++++++++ 1 file changed, 61 insertions(+) create mode 100644 api/passenger/update.php diff --git a/api/passenger/update.php b/api/passenger/update.php new file mode 100644 index 0000000..2c567e0 --- /dev/null +++ b/api/passenger/update.php @@ -0,0 +1,61 @@ + 'No contents to process')); + +} +else{ +$id=$vals->id +$firstname=$vals->firstname; +$lastname=$vals->lastname; +$email=$vals->email; +$password=$vals->password; +$address=$vals->address; +$mobile=$vals->mobile; +$pmobile=$vals->panicmobile; +$datemodified=date("Y-m-d H:i:s"); + +$checkexisting=mysqli_query($conn, "SELECT email,mobile,panicmobile FROM tbl_rider WHERE email LIKE '$email' +|| email LIKE '$mobile' || panicmobile LIKE '$pmobile'"); +if(mysqli_num_rows($checkexisting)>0) +{ + header('HTTP/1.1 400 Bad Request'); + echo json_encode(array('message' => 'Email Or mobile used is currently registered try using another.')); +} +else{ + +if(count(json_decode($data,1))==0) { + header('HTTP/1.1 400 Bad Request'); + echo json_encode(array('message' => 'Passenger details are empty.')); +} +else{ +//Insert Query +$qrys=mysqli_query($conn, "UPDATE passenger SET firstname = $firstname, lastname = $lastname, +email = $email,password = $password,address = $address,mobile = $mobile, +panicmobile = $pmobile,datemodified = $datemodified WHERE id = $id"); + + if($qrys) + { + header('HTTP/1.1 400 Bad Request'); + echo json_encode(array('message' => 'Query Error')); + + } + else + { + header('HTTP/1.1 201 Created'); + echo json_encode(array('message' => 'Successfully updated the record', 'passengerId' => $id)); + } +} +} +} + +?>